3 POWER-ADJUSTABLE
FOOT PEDALS* located
to the left of your steering
column lets you move
your brake and accelerator
pedals closer. Press the
arrow to move the pedals
closer to you or the
arrow
to move the pedals further
away from you. Adjust the
pedals only after you stop
the vehicle and place the
transmission in park (P).
4 TILT AND
TELESCOPING
STEERING COLUMN*
lets you adjust the position
of the steering column.
Use the control on the side
of the steering column.
The column automatically
moves to the full up
position when you switch
the ignition off. It returns to
the previous position when
you switch the ignition on.
You can switch this feature
off in the information
display.

7 SERVICE ENGINE
SOON LIGHT lights briefly when
you switch the ignition on.
If it remains on or blinks
after you start the engine,
the On-Board Diagnostics
(OBD-II) system detects
a problem. Drive in a
moderate fashion and
contact an authorized
dealer as soon
as possible.
8 CRUISE CONTROL
To set the speed
A. Press and release ON.
B. Accelerate to the
desired speed.
C. Press SET+ and take your
foot off the accelerator.
To set a higher or lower
speed, either press and hold
or press SET+ or SET-
repeatedly until you reach
the desired speed.
To cancel a set speed, tap
the brake pedal. The set
speed will not be erased.
To return to a previously
set speed, press RES .
To switch off, press OFF or
switch the ignition off.

MEMORY FEATURE*
The memory function saves and recalls the positions of the driver
seat, power mirrors and adjustable pedals. Use the memory
controls located on the left side of the driver’s seat
to
program and then recall memory positions.
To program
1. Switch on the ignition.
2. Move the memory features to your desired position.
3. Press and hold the 1 button
until you hear a tone.
Use this same procedure to set the second position using the
2 button
.
You can now use these controls to recall the set
memory positions.

POWERFOLD® THIRD-ROW SEAT*
The 60/40 split-folding bench seat uses
a power-activated seatback release. Fold
one side or both down for more flexibility.
The controls are located on the right-hand
rear quarter trim panel that is accessible
from the liftgate area.
Note: Make sure you unfasten all of the
safety belts.
To lower
1. Make sure you fold the head restraints
down first.
2. Press and hold the FOLD control.
Release the control once the seats
fold completely.
3. To return the seatback to its original
position, press and hold the UP control.
Release the control once the seats return
to the upright position. Note: The power-folding seats operate for
10 minutes after you switch the ignition off.
The transmission must be in park (P) and
the liftgate or liftgate glass must be open.
LEATHER CLEANING
For cleaning and removing spots and
stains, use Motorcraft® Premium Leather
and Vinyl Cleaner** or a commercially
available leather cleaning product for
automotive interiors.
Note: Test any cleaning product on an
inconspicuous area first.
Do not use the following products as these
may damage the leather:
• Oil and petroleum or silicone-based
leather conditioners.
• Household cleaners.
• Alcohol solutions.
• Solvents or cleaners intended
specifically for rubber, vinyl
and plastics.

MOONROOF*
The moonroof control is on the overhead
console. It has a one-touch open and
close feature. To stop its motion during the
one-touch operation, press the control a
second time.
To open, press and release the SLIDE
control. It stops short of the fully opened
position to help reduce wind noise. Press
the SLIDE control again to fully open the
moonroof. To close, pull and release the
SLIDE control.
To vent, press and release the TILT control.
Pull and hold the TILT control to close
the moonroof.
Once you close the moonroof, you can still
open or close the sliding shade manually.
Pull the shade toward the front of the
vehicle to close it.
